[TypeScript] Bug: Token Authentication headers missing in typescript-angular and typescript-fetch client stubs

When I set the accessToken property in the configuration, the token does not get passed to the server with the request headers.
Swagger-codegen version
current version on editor.swagger.io
Related issues/PRs
#5656
